NeighbourhoodThis 90 m² apartment on Hugo de Grootstraat sits right in the centre of Drunen, with the Jumbo supermarket just around the corner. Built in 1998 and with energy label B, it's a well-maintained home in a lively setting. The asking price of €500,000 is on the high side compared to other apartments in Heusden.
Centrum Drunen is a compact, urban neighbourhood with a high density of addresses. It's home to about 670 residents, many of whom are 65 or older, over half the population. Households are mostly single-person or couples without children. There are no resident reviews available for this area, so the picture comes from the data: a quiet, older-skewing community with all amenities close by. The neighbourhood Centrum Drunen is well served by shops and services.
Your daily bread comes from Jumbo, just 50 metres away, you can pop out in your slippers. For a bigger shop, Albert Heijn is a couple of streets away. There are several primary schools within walking distance: bs De Duinsprong is a five-minute walk, and two others are about ten minutes away. Secondary school d'Oultremont College is also a ten-minute walk. The municipality Heusden offers a good range of local facilities.

The asking price of €500,000 is on the high side compared to other apartments in Heusden. However, this home is in the centre of Drunen with a supermarket on your doorstep, which adds to its value. Without comparable sales data for the immediate neighbourhood, it's hard to say exactly how it stacks up, but the price reflects its central location and good condition.
The energy label is B, which means the home is reasonably energy-efficient. You can expect lower heating costs compared to older homes with labels D or lower. The building was built in 1998, so it likely has decent insulation and double glazing, though specific details are not provided.
The nearest train station is 13.1 km away, so it's not within walking distance. You would need to drive or take a bus to reach it. The area is more car-dependent for longer journeys, though local amenities are all close by.
The Jumbo supermarket is just 50 metres away, making daily shopping very convenient. Albert Heijn is about 300 metres away, and Lidl is around 600 metres. There are also restaurants, a library, and a park within a few hundred metres, so everything you need is within easy reach.
There are several primary schools within walking distance: bs De Duinsprong is about 335 metres away, and two others are around 700-800 metres. For secondary education, d'Oultremont College is about 800 metres away. The area is well served for families with school-age children.
The neighbourhood recorded 48 total crimes in the latest data, which is moderate for a central urban area. No specific crime types are detailed.
